St Bede’s Catholic College is a great place of learning with a unique culture and climate. Visitors comment on a calm and industrious place where children are stimulated and challenged to develop their talents and encouraged to strive for excellence. Achievement and effort are valued and celebrated. Within and outside the classroom numerous opportunities exist for young people to unlock their talents and develop self-worth, esteem, confidence, resilience and independence.

Children are enthusiastic about life in college and embrace the many opportunities to grow in faith, developing religious understanding and a sense of service. Spiritual and moral development lies at the heart of our work and is a major strength within this vibrant faith community, where every child is valued.

Young people are encouraged to strive for excellence in every aspect of their work. We hold high expectations of ourselves and all those who work within our community and these translate to the children in our care. They are enabled from the early stages to be active, enquiring and critical open-minded thinkers; to be ambitious for themselves and broaden their horizons.

The college has a long-standing tradition of scholarship and academic success. The value of hard work is never underestimated; this, coupled with inspirational and passionate teaching, enables everyone to fulfil their potential and walk tall with confidence.

As important as they are, education at St Bede’s is about much more than examination results as you will discover when you visit this vibrant community where quality is all pervading
